I’m still playing with it.
Can’t replace base class features.
Can’t replace features on official subclasses without making a copy of the subclass.
You can technically break the builder. You can make a granted feature at a specific level and give it options. Then you can make another feature that “replaces” the granted one, and give it options, and set the options from the granted feature as the prerequisites for the replacement feature, and then go back and set the options from the replacement features as the prerequisites for the options for the granted feature.

You can homebrew optional class features for subclasses (not base classes yet), so you can have options that replace other options and stuff, which is pretty neat (although it requires making a homebrew copy of the whole subclass; you can't just create features that slot into the official subclasses). Since DDB are so behind on getting the beastmaster's Primal Companion feature implemented, I homebrewed it for the ranger in my game.
You can make proficiency bonus number of limited uses now
Races and subclasses don’t get “charges” they get limited uses. Only Magic Items get Charges.
